    When the television series Auction Hunters played its "Chi-Town Showdown" episode, I was glued to the screen at the sight of the Victorian display casket. (For those who haven't seen the segment, it's an elaborately decorated tin casket used for viewings and not for burial, and probably held hundreds of bodies while in use). When I visited Woolly Mammoth, the store who bought it, it was nowhere to be seen. I figured someone had snapped it up immediately but decided to ask. To my amazement, it was sitting in the owners' garage and they "hadn't decided what to do with it, but they bought it mostly for the cherubs." Much negotiating later, as of ten minutes ago I am now the proud owner of the casket, minus one measly cherub. For someone whose haunt style has gradually been edging into Victorian gothic, I consider this to be the ultimate prop.

    I probably can't afford to buy another prop for the next year, but with this beauty in my display, I don't think I'm going to need to! I love that it has been distressed over the years and don't intend to touch the paint, although some structural repairs (and possibly recasting/replacing the missing cherubs and feet) will definitely be in order after Halloween.
